Your pack of 52 cards is a direct descendant of the Tarot pack. An ordinary pack of playing cards has four suites; clubs, Diamonds, Hearts and Spades. http://www.learntarot.com/cards.htm is a pretty good site to show the correlation between the Tarot and playing cards.

The strange thing is that the Spanish still use the Tarot symbolism on their playing cards!

I use the Rider/Waite Tarot pack, which is the generally accepted 'original' pack; I love the sybolism. My avatar is one of the major Arcana (Trumps in playing cards); there is (for me) a lot of ritualistic religious association with the Tarot.

Well, if (and I don't know if this is true for you or not) you believe everything happens for a reason, why can't the cards shuffle and lay out the way they do for a reason? You can call it anything you want...God, spiritual energy, magick, the collective subconscious. The idea is that the magick isn't in the cards themselves. The cards are just the tools. You may very well get two different readings because some of it is up to interpretation by the person reading the cards. If you aren't asking an entirely abstract question though, you more than likely will be able to tell if the reading was accurate. Of course, tarot is not the final say in anything. You are free to make changes and if you do the final outcome will likely change. It is not written in stone.
